#20CBB4 Color
#20CBB4 is rgb(32, 203, 180) in RGB, hsl(172, 73%, 46%) in HSL, and about cmyk(84%, 0%, 11%, 20%) in CMYK. It has no registered color name of its own — the closest is Turquoise (#40E0D0), clearly related but distinguishable side by side at ΔE 8.54. Black text is the more readable choice on this background.

#20CBB4 Channel Values
How #20CBB4 breaks down in each color model. Hue is measured in degrees around the color wheel; saturation, lightness, and the CMYK inks are percentages.
| Model | Channels | Notes |
|---|---|---|
| RGB | R 32 · G 203 · B 180 | 8-bit channels as sent to the display |
| HSL | H 172° · S 73% · L 46% | Easiest model for building lighter and darker variants |
| HSV | H 172° · S 84% · V 80% | Matches the picker in most design tools |
| CMYK | C 84% · M 0% · Y 11% · K 20% | Approximate ink mix; confirm with an ICC profile before printing |
| Luminance | 2.05:1 vs white · 10.26:1 vs black | WCAG 2.2 relative-luminance contrast ratios |

#20CBB4 Frequently Asked Questions
What color is #20CBB4?
#20CBB4 is a mid-tone teal — rgb(32, 203, 180) in RGB and hsl(172, 73%, 46%) in HSL. It carries no registered color name of its own; the closest named color is Turquoise (#40E0D0), which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side at a CIE76 distance of 8.54.
What is the RGB value of #20CBB4?
#20CBB4 is rgb(32, 203, 180) — red 32, green 203, and blue 180 on the 0-255 scale.
What is the CMYK value of #20CBB4?
#20CBB4 converts to approximately cmyk(84%, 0%, 11%, 20%). CMYK output is a mathematical approximation for planning; confirm production print colors with your printer and ICC profile.
Should text on #20CBB4 be black or white?
Black text is the more readable choice. #20CBB4 scores 2.05:1 against white and 10.26:1 against black, and WCAG 2.2 asks for at least 4.5:1 for normal body text.
Can I write #20CBB4 as a CSS color keyword?
No. #20CBB4 is not one of the CSS color keywords, so it has to be written as a hex, rgb() or hsl() value. The closest keyword is turquoise (#40E0D0) at a CIE76 distance of 8.54, which is clearly related but distinguishable side by side.
